A decade after Nocturnes first terrified and delighted readers, John Connolly, bestselling author of thirteen acclaimed thrillers featuring private investigator Charlie Parker, gives us a second volume of tales of the supernatural. From stories of the monstrous for dark winter nights to fables of fantastic libraries and haunted books, from a tender account of love after death to a frank, personal, and revealing account of the author’s affection for myths of ghosts and demons, this is a collection that will surprise, delight, and terrify.
An official who discovers a disturbing library after his retirement; a marriage that wishes to help his daughter, endowed with alarming powers; a boy who attends a school built next to a cemetery; a young woman who decides to give free rein to her wishes for revenge; a gang of thieves who come to steal in the house of a helpless old lady …
Night Music: Nocturnes 2 also contains two novellas: the multi-award-winning The Caxton Private Lending Library & Book Depository and The Fractured Atlas.
